Библиотеки: EasyXML - XML Parser - страница 2

 
mappi1589 #:
календарь forex factory calendar xml, он работает почти каждый раз, но случайно выдает эту ошибку. Могу ли я сделать что-нибудь, чтобы избежать этой ошибки или запустить код снова, если он снова обнаружит эту ошибку?

Вы можете настроить библиотеку так, чтобы она отлавливала эту проблему и возвращала NULL в createSibling(), но для этого вам придется исправить точку вызова. И, возможно, у вас могут возникнуть другие проблемы.

Возможно, эта ошибка возникает из-за того, что вы время от времени получаете неправильный XML-ответ, поэтому, на мой взгляд, лучшим решением будет проверить это заранее.

 
Alain Verleyen #:

Вы можете настроить библиотеку так, чтобы она отлавливала эту проблему и возвращала NULL в createSibling(), но для этого вам придется исправить точку вызова. И, возможно, возникнут другие проблемы.

Вероятно, эта ошибка возникает из-за того, что вы время от времени получаете неправильный ответ XML, поэтому, на мой взгляд, лучшим решением будет проверить это заранее.

Спасибо за ответ Алена, хорошо, я проверю, смогу ли я решить ошибку, проверив ответ xml.